I didn't say there are no more sports car. I said inexpensive sports car.

For instance
1980 Corvette base MSRP $13,965 (NADA)--
accounting for inflation = $43,402 in 2019 dollars

2019 Corvette base LT1 $61,495 (NADA)

That's a huge jump. Granted the C7 Corvette is an incredible car but the prices of sports car has gotten outrageous.
Not only does the Corvette have signficantly more engineering dollars and devlopment than it used to, the Corvette has slowly moved upmarket especially since the introduction of the C6 Z06. The C8 will continue this trend.

The Camaro V8 models now occupy the price and performance range of the previous Corvette models.
